Things are looking brighter and much more colourful in nearby Cambuslang, as the town unveils several new prominent signs and murals. Commissioned by the Cambuslang Community Council as part of the Community Gateway Project, the colourful enterprise by talented artists has seen new welcoming signs at the entrance to the town and at the station. Jacob Smashed it!
Follow up on Yesterday’s story. We’re pleased to report local lad, Jacob Naismith came out on top in today’s final of the Three Nations Boxing Tournament! Council’s Five Year Plan
An ambitious new five-year plan for South Lanarkshire is firmly rooted in the aspirations expressed by the area’s residents. When South Lanarkshire Council asked local people what they wanted to see in the Council Plan, Connect 2022 to 2027, they responded in their thousands.
